Frequently Asked Questions - WPG250TB Waring Commercial

How to clean the grill plates?
After each use, clean the plates while still warm with warm water and mild detergent using the provided cleaning brush (hard bristles for residues, scraper for ridged or smooth plates). Never pour cold water on hot plates.
What to do in case of overheating?
The appliance is equipped with a safety automatic shut-off. If this happens, turn off the appliance, unplug it, and let it cool completely before plugging it back in and restarting.
Can I use metal utensils?
Avoid using metal utensils that could scratch the plate coating. Prefer utensils made of wood, silicone, or heat-resistant plastic.
How to adjust the temperature?
Turn the temperature adjustment knob located on the side of the appliance. The preheat indicator lights up when the desired temperature is reached (about 10 minutes of heating).
Are the plates removable?
No, the plates are fixed. For deep cleaning, use the provided brush and a damp cloth. The grease collection tray is removable for easy emptying and washing.
Can I leave the appliance on unattended?
No, it is essential to monitor the appliance constantly during operation, especially when children are present. Unplug it after use.
How to empty the grease collection tray?
Remove the removable tray located at the front of the appliance, empty it, wash it with warm water and detergent, dry it thoroughly before putting it back.
The power cord is damaged, what to do?
Do not use the appliance. Send it to a Waring authorized service center for inspection and repair. Do not attempt to repair it yourself.
The appliance is not heating, why?
Check that the appliance is plugged into a functional grounded outlet, that the switch is in the ON position, and that the thermostat is not set to minimum. If the problem persists, contact customer service.
Can I use "plancha" type plates on this model?
This model (WPG250TB) is equipped with ridged grill plates. For smooth "plancha" plates, refer to models WFG250 or WDG250 according to your needs.

This appliance must be grounded while in use to protect the operator from electric shock. The appliance is equipped with a 3-conductor cord and 3-prong grounding-type plug to fit the proper grounding-type receptacle. The appliance has a plug that looks like the plug in drawing (1). An adapter, as in drawing (2), should be used for connecting the appliance plug to two-prong receptacles. The grounding tab that extends from the adapter must be connected to a permanent ground such as a properly grounded outlet box as shown in drawing (3) using a metal screw.

CAUTION: Before using an adapter, it must be determined that the outlet cover plate screw is properly grounded. If in doubt, consult a licensed electrician. Never use an adapter unless you are sure it is properly grounded.

NOTE: Use of an adapter is not permitted in Canada and Europe.

SAFETY AND TROUBLESHOOTING

Please note that the Waring Commercial Panini/Toasting Grill will be too hot to handle immediately after use.

The panini grill has a thermal cutoff safety device to avoid overheating. If panini grill shuts off automatically, unplug it and allow it to cool. Plug back in and continue use.

INSTRUCTIONS FOR USE

  1. Remove Waring® Commercial Panini/Toasting Grill from Packaging.
  2. Place on a firm and stable surface.
  3. Remove all packaging and instruction book.
  4. Please read all instructions before you begin to grill.
  5. Keep this instruction book in a safe location for future reference.
  6. It is highly recommended that you clean the grids before first use.
  7. Warm up unit for 10 minutes. This will allow all oils and other sediment to burn off.
  8. After cleaning (see below), the Waring™ Commercial Panini/ Toasting Grill is ready for use.
  9. Turn unit on. Allow grill to warm up. This will take about 10 minutes. The READY indicator light will illuminate once temperature is reached.
  10. Lift the handle to open panini grill.
  11. Carefully place food on bottom plate.
  12. Push handle down; this will press top plate down on food and begin cooking.

CLEANING AND MAINTENANCE

For best results, your panini grill must be cleaned thoroughly after each use. Daily buildup of sediment left over from cooking can affect the performance of the grill plates.

The Waring Commercial Panini Grills come with a cleaning brush (CAC105). The cleaning brush features heavy-duty bristles for initial removal of sediment from the cast iron plates and also features a scraper custom designed to clean in between the ribs as well as the flat surfaces.

The Waring® Commercial Panini/Toasting Grill should be cleaned after each use, with warm soapy water.

The exterior of unit may be cleaned by carefully wiping with a damp cloth.

Clean plates while the unit is warm, using warm soapy water and the cleaning tool provided DO NOT USE COLD WATER ON WARM PLATE.

To clean drip tray, carefully remove tray, wash with warm soapy water and dry. Tray must be completely dry before putting back into the unit.
